Picture the imposing Saint-Côme-Saint-Damien church. Its facade a masterpiece of the early Renaissance. This isn’t just any church in Luzarches. It’s a testament to the town’s rich history. A history spanning centuries. A history etched in stone and whispered on the wind.

Luzarches a charming town in the Val-d’Oise department. It boasts a unique location. Nestled between the Plaine de France and the forest of Chantilly. Its strategic position made it a vital stop on the Paris-Amiens route. A bustling hub of commerce for centuries.

The church itself is a captivating blend of architectural styles. The Romanesque apse and the Gothic chapel speak of bygone eras. The stunning west facade a flamboyant declaration of the Renaissance. Notice the Doric and Ionic columns. Marvel at the intricate sculptures. This blend of old and new reflects Luzarches’ own evolution.

For centuries Luzarches thrived as a trading center. Its markets a vibrant spectacle. The town’s historic hall built in 1740. It’s a testament to this lively marketplace tradition. This hall with its wooden pillars once held grain. A communal storehouse for unsold goods. A testament to the town’s cooperative spirit.

Beyond the church and the hall lies more history. The remnants of Château d’En-Haut stand as silent sentinels. Once a formidable castle its walls now whisper tales of power and intrigue. Its strategic location on a rocky outcrop provided excellent defense. The castle once housed a collegiate church. It was eventually demolished during the French Revolution.

The town’s strategic location wasn’t just a boon for commerce. It also made it a target in times of conflict. During World War I German troops briefly reached Luzarches. A monument commemorates this event.

Luzarches has seen its share of famous visitors. Sophie Arnould a renowned opera singer once resided here. She purchased the Rocquemont estate. Benjamin Constant the famous writer and politician. He owned the former Abbey of Hérivaux. He even had it demolished to build a country house. He shared it with his friend Madame de Staël.
